They Can Treat Many Conditions

Podiatrists generally use orthotic devices for specific foot conditions for general foot support and pain management besides more specific care options. The range of conditions that these devices can treat is quite extensive, especially as you can get customized orthotic treatments that work specifically for your foot and your conditions. Just a few things they can treat include:

  • Pressure-related conditions, like calluses, ulcers, and blisters, on your foot
  • Enlarged and painful bunions behind the big toe, particularly as they expand
  • Corns or the small, round, and deep skin growths that grow near bony foot areas
  • Plantar fasciitis or heel pain caused by uneven pressure on the foot
  • Flat foot problems for both children and adults
  • Various types of serious injuries, including sprains and strains
  • Sever's Disease or overstretched muscles and tendons

These devices can also treat in-toeing, out-toeing, high arches, and degenerative foot conditions like osteoarthritis. In addition, a custom orthotic device can help to support any of the 33 different joints in your foot that may experience any degenerative diseases. In this way, you can take control of your overall foot health and feel more comfortable walking for extended periods.
